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
925982 7434 174
2657459 59834150747 19557742147
2657459 59834150747 19557742147
1009310 25018 1956758 727
All about undefined
Interested in learning more?
2657459 59834150747 19557742147
1009310 25018 1956758 727
See more
5604 91438 49636087469
069 421 0156597
See more
0576 95467338 194651
54 546909817 68652473816
See more